Description
Ionic liquids (ILs) are being evaluated as a substitute to the traditional high temperature molten salts in pyro-processing of spent nuclear fuels. The electrochemical behaviors of CeCl3 in 1-butyl-3-methylimidazolium chloride (bmimCl) and 1-butyl-3-methylimidazolium tetrafluoroborate (bmimBF4) are investigated by cyclic voltammetry (CV) at platinum (Pt) and glassy carbon (GC) working electrode in the temperature range of 343-373 K. The electrochemical reaction of Ce(III) to Ce(II) at Pt electrode in bmimCl is regarded as the quasi-reversible reaction in the temperature range of 343-373 K, because the estimated standard rate constant values (7.66-12.1)*10-5 cm/s are in the range quasi-reversible (0.3*ν1/2 ≥ ks ≥ 2*10-5 *ν1/2 cm/s) by computing the diffusion coefficients of (5.13 - 31.4)*10-8 cm2/s.
